Here’s the Official Press Release:

Entertainment Network (India) Limited today informed the BSE and the NSE that it had launched its new FM radio station in Hyderabad under the popular brand name Radio Mirchi.

Radio Mirchi 95FM 98.3 FM (From August 1st) Hyderabad is the 10th station of ENIL to start operations. The station went on-air at 6:00 am today, with the voice of Southern superstar Chiranjeevi being the the first sound on the station.

Radio Mirchi is acknowledged to be the leader among the private FM radio broadcasters in terms of revenues and listenership.

With its launch, it has heralded a new era in Entertainment for Hyderabadis.
